Output 2421fa880c9c3b285476012b334d04d0114dfb7a59e5cbb5a045146a7b885e00:16

value
1259010
script pubkey
OP_0 OP_PUSHBYTES_20 ecb4d8b5af9eaf9e0ad749f9daa4ef3c7c2f0ed1
address
bc1qaj6d3dd0n6heuzkhf8ua4f80837z7rk3mc8q7l
transaction
2421fa880c9c3b285476012b334d04d0114dfb7a59e5cbb5a045146a7b885e00
spent
true